Hi,

Would it be possible to disable scoring in the summary buffer
when one is following the 'pick and read' way ? Actually, this
method is more or less a 'manual scoring' of the messages/threads
of interest and thus, having both could confuse a user.

More generally, how many people are using this method and why ?
Talking for me, it is because I do not like automatic scoring
made by Gnus; hard to setup, hasardous results when tweaked too
much, could discard totally valid messages (or the opposite), ...
Maybe the adaptative scoring is not for me and I should stick
with the 'kill-file' + 'pick and read' method (currently I am
evaluating it).
